Lindcove vs Pine Flat
A side-by-side comparison of Lindcove and Pine Flat: population, income, housing, and more.
Lindcove and Pine Flat are places in California.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
Lindcove has the higher population (223 vs 205 in Pine Flat). Pine Flat has the higher median household income ($58,095 vs $52,292 in Lindcove). Lindcove has the higher median home value ($329,200 vs $231,600 in Pine Flat).
